High court criticizes Income Tax Department for not releasing ITR Utilities despite 11 years of directions Gujarat High Court in matter of CHARTERED ACCOUNTANTS ASSOCIATION, SURAT (CAAS) & ORS. vs UNION OF INDIA & ORS. has criticized Income Tax Department for not releasing forms and utilities for e-filing of income tax returns on the 1st day of April of the relevant assessment year.

For Assessment Year 2026-27 (Financial Year 2025-26) ITR Forms have been released, but ITR utilities are still pending to be released. "Even after the passage of 11 years, the respondent-Department is not adhering to such directions" the court said while listing the matter. In the present writ petition, the petitioner, CAAS has raised very serious issues relating to the functioning of the respondent-Department and the hurdles faced due to non-compliance with the orders of this Court as well as due to the lack of proper technical monitoring of the portal.
